Electric Generators Technician Course
What will I learn?
Become proficient in diesel generator maintenance and repair with our Electric Generators Technician Course. Tailored for electrical professionals, this course addresses common issues such as mechanical wear and tear, fuel supply problems, and electrical connection failures. Acquire knowledge in preventive maintenance planning, understanding component functions, diagnostic approaches, and repair methodologies. Enhance your abilities with practical knowledge of parts replacement, safety measures, and efficiency assessments. Boost your expertise and ensure dependable generator performance now.
Develop skills
Strengthen the development of the practical skills listed below
Diagnose generator issues: Identify mechanical, fuel, and electrical faults.
Master maintenance: Plan parts replacement schedules and conduct routine inspections.
Understand components: Learn the mechanics of cooling, exhaust, and fuel systems.
Plan diagnostics: Perform testing, inspections, and ensure adherence to safety protocols.
Execute repairs: Identify defective parts and implement effective repair techniques.
